5.0Vdc • HCMOS/TTL COMPATABLE • J -LEADED • PLASTIC MOLDED • SURFACE MOUNT CRYSTAL CLOCK OSCILLATORS ASM 14.0 x 8.95 x 4.7 mm FEATURES: • Industry standard J-leaded terminals. • Plastic molded SMD. • HCMOS and TTL compatible. • Tristate Enable / Disable. • Extended temperature -40°C to +85°C option. APPLICATIONS: • Wide range of applications in dialing communication equipment, AV / OA equipment, Measuring equipment.
